The Beta Alp 4.0 (2014) from the brand Beta stands out for its excellent handling and riding comfort, making it an ideal choice for enthusiasts of varied terrain hiking. Its robust design and reliable performance allow for easy use on the road as well as off the beaten path. Additionally, the accessible documentation, including a detailed user manual, makes it easy for new owners to get started. However, there are some drawbacks to consider. The weight of the motorcycle can be an issue, especially for beginners, making handling more difficult. Furthermore, while the engine is powerful, it may lack power on more demanding terrains, which can disappoint some users in search of thrills. The limited availability of spare parts can also complicate repairs and increase maintenance costs. Finally, the absence of modern technologies, such as an integrated navigation system, may seem outdated for those looking for advanced features. Overall, the Beta Alp 4.0 (2014) offers good value for money, supported by the brand's reputation for durability. However, users should be aware of its limitations, particularly regarding comfort on long journeys and repairability.Score details
